Designing products for additive manufacturing
Additive manufacturing is nowadays used not only for rapid prototyping but also as an everyday technology for manufacturing final products delivered to the customers. The additive manufacturing, through characteristic of adding material precisely where it is needed, brought new design possibilities and freedom of shaping our products. As the nature of technology is different when compared to conventional manufacturing, designers are facing the problem of how to design products for additive manufacturing. This paper examines issues of how to help designers understand the unique possibilities of additive manufacturing and apply them in their designs. The study is built around the problem of storing design knowledge about additive manufacturing in the form of design principles repository. The design principles offer design guidance at a higher level of abstraction that can be used to solve the individual design problem. Furthermore, we investigate the use of a physical representation of design principles to enable easier understanding and application of principles in the design.
